Simulation of Tsunami Inundation for the Island of Martinique to Nearby Large Earthquakes
16 pages, 11 figures, 3 tables.-- Data and resources: The bathymetric and topographic data: (1) the nonpublic 100 m resolution regional bathymetric compilation made by the French Hydrographic and Oceanographic Service (SHOM, 2018); (2) the Litto3D grid of Martinique derived from bathymetric (between –10 and 0 m) and topographic (between 0 and +10 m) Lidar data. Litto3D is a continuous sea–land altimetric database produced jointly by the Service Hydrographique et Océanographique de la Marine (SHOM) and the French National Geographic Institute (IGN) at 1 mresolution. To complete the bathymetric regional area, General Bathymetric Chart of the Oceans (GEBCO) 30″ global grid (https://www.gebco.net) was used. Analysis and mapping software used including the Generic Mapping Tools (Wessel et al., 2019), free and open source Quantum Geographic Information System (QGIS), Fortran, and Python. Cornell Multi-grid Coupled Tsunami (COMCOT) model (in fortran 90) can be downloaded in https://github.com/Andybn ACT/comcot-gfortran. All websites were last accessed in August 2021
